Steelers fans are crazy excited for opening weekend of the NFL. After last seasons depressing loss at Denver under direction of Tim Tebow, the Pitt faithful now seek revenge and this time they gotta go through Mr. Peyton Manning. It is never easy opening at Mile High but if any team can be a spoiler it is the Pittsburgh Steelers. Coach Mike Tomlin and company will be business as usual on Sunday night; the all familiar cast of QB Ben Roethlisberger, WR Mike Wallace (granted he is cleared to play) and Antonio Brown should be more than enough for the Broncos defense.

Certainly the Steelers will look to establish the run as they are accustomed to doing, however running back Rashard Mendenhall will not be ready for Sundays game as he is recovering from his torn ACL which will bench him for the first few games of the season. Isaac Redman will replace Mendenhall but this likely means Big Ben will pass a bit more, or even lumber for yardage on his own. Roethlisberger can take a lickin and keep on tickin (sorry, had to go clich) but this may be the difference between QBs as Manning might literally crack if he gets hit too oftennot that I want the future Hall of Famer to get hurt but the concern is real especially with a history of neck injury.

Defensively, both teams have playmakers and experience. The Steelers will return all world secondary player Troy Polamalu and unassuming defensive lineman Ziggy Hood as well as linebacker, James Harrison, but Harrison probably wont play this week because of a knee injury. Denver surprised a lot of teams last season with their D and should be pretty solid this season behind the efforts of Elvis Dumervil who can pressure the QB from the D-end slot and outside linebacker position. Von Miller is another guy who can apply pressure and make plays along with veteran cover man Champ Bailey who remains one of the best in the business.

Special teams are evenly matched as both teams are just average talent. I will note the Steelers Shaun Suisham does tend to struggle on field goals which may be a factor down the stretch especially in an anticipated close contest.

The wise guys in Las Vegas have moved the Broncos as 10-to-1 to win the Superbowl. Weve had a run of money on the Broncos, said Jay Korengay, who runs the sportsbook at the Las Vegas Hotel & Casino. Since Manning signed with Denver the Broncos went from 60-to-1 to 10-to-1. Apparently people have faith in Manning but will he sustain his poise and posture after a few series of abuse at the hands of the Steelers? This is the most anticipated game on the ticket and all eyes will be on Manning.

Big Ben and Peyton have battled it out many times before, but now it is Manning who looks to rekindle his career in a new uniform and for a new team. I like Big Ben to come out strong and lead the Steelers to an opening weekend W! Manning can read defenses well and make great adjustments but he also has to execute physically which may be a task. The Steelers grind this one out and cover by Suisham connecting on a rare long FG for the win!
